WBC’s Leading Edge Technology program will inform you of each of these fascinating subjects.
Come hear from Gensler’s Computational Design Leaders Group on how they are harnessing the power of computational design to develop and evaluate building solutions.

Learn from Paul Doherty on how leading AEC/Real Estate companies are using innovation as the basis of design for the physical world while capitalizing on the management of the digital world of Smart Cities.

Forest Lee Flager will discuss a new software platform developed by Disney Research China and Stanford University that leverages information provided by mills, fabricators and erectors to enable real-time cost optimization of steel structures during early design.

Matt Johnson from SGH will discuss Structural Computational Analysis and how SGH is performing this in the real world.
